Step 1: Set up your projector
Before connecting the projector to the LAN, you need to ensure that the device is set up correctly. Follow the user manual provided by Hitachi to assemble, install, and power on the projector. Once the device is up and running, navigate to the network settings menu.
Step 2: Choose network connection type
Hitachi projectors come with different network connection types; therefore, you need to select the appropriate one for your LAN. You can either choose a wired or wireless connection, depending on the type of network you have in place.
Step 3: Connect the LAN cable
If you have a wired LAN, you need to connect the Ethernet cable from your router to the projectors LAN port. Ensure that the cable is plugged in correctly to avoid any connectivity issues.
Step 4: Configure network settings
Once the cable is connected, navigate to the network settings menu and configure the IP address, subnet mask, and gateway settings. The projectors manual provides detailed instructions on how to navigate the setup menu and enter these network settings.
Step 5: Connect to a wireless LAN
If you have a wireless LAN, select the wireless LAN option in the network settings menu. The projector will scan for available Wi-Fi networks. Select your network and enter the password if necessary.
Step 6: Test connection
After entering the network settings, select test to check if the connection is successful. If the connection is successful, you can now start streaming content from other devices on the network.
